On Wed, 2005-11-23 at 12:14 -0700, Robert LeBlanc wrote:
> I just found out today that Matt Zimmerman is no longer able to
> maintain the Debain packages for MythTV due to time constraints and
> since he is no longer using mythtv. Although I don’t have a lot of
> time, I’d hate to see the packages just die and would be willing to
> help maintain the packages. My question to the list is this: Are there
> other people using Debian who have experience or a desire to pick up
> the packages? I would like to see them become part of the mainstream
> Debian distro, but I think some of the underlying components prevent
> it. I would also need some support from those who are familiar with
> the code in case we run into trouble. Finally, I need to know if there
> is any desire from the main programmers if they do not want myth
> packaged for Debian (not sure why, but I will ask anyway). I have
> never maintained a Debain package before, so if anyone happens to know
> of real good references, please e-mail me off list. I was hoping to
> start with a smaller project, but the best way to learn is to jump in
> with both feet right?
I'm a DD and would be happy to help out in this regard - I spoke to Matt
a while ago about the reasons behind not adding it to debian proper, and
as you say, it was down to licensing/legal issues.
Re maintaining a package, check out the developers corner on debian.org
for a starting point - the new maintainers guide would be fairly
pertinent. We also have the benefit of Matt's previous packaging
efforts, which will make starting out much simpler.
